DescrizionePisa è una città italiana della Toscana conosciuta soprattutto per la celebre torre pendente. Già fuori asse al suo completamento, nel 1372, il cilindro di marmo bianco alto 56 m non è altro che il campanile della marmorea cattedrale romanica che sorge lì accanto, in Piazza dei Miracoli. La stessa piazza ospita il monumentale Camposanto e il Battistero, dove ogni giorno cantanti non professionisti si mettono alla prova con la sua famosa acustica.

DescrizioneAssisi è una località di collina dell’Umbria, in Italia centrale. È il luogo di nascita di San Francesco (1181-1226), uno dei santi patroni d’Italia. La basilica di San Francesco è un’imponente chiesa su 2 livelli consacrata nel 1253. Gli affreschi duecenteschi che ritraggono la vita di San Francesco sono stati attribuiti, tra gli altri, anche a Giotto e Cimabue. La cripta ospita il sarcofago in pietra del santo.
